Colors for 2024:
What Colors are Paint Companies Predicting will Rule Interiors this Year?
The Color of the Year 2024 picks we’ve seen so far suggest that peoples tastes might be tilting towards soothing blues. Though you’ll see a variety of blues in predictions for the next year—ranging from misty sky-like shades to bolder hues inspired by the sea and twilight—companies are also offering up plenty of other options for designers with an eye towards trending colors. Maybe one of these appeal to you?

From light and airy hues to earthier, more muddy tones, 2024’s top colors can serve moods for any room. Read on to see how trending color predictions can offer all sorts of ideas and inspiration for the year to come.
Sherwin-Williams looked to the skies to source their 2024 Color of the Year. Upward is a soft and beautiful blue, imbued with slight red undertones, a hint of gray, and some of the natural attributes we associate with green. Embracing slow living or coastal vibes depending on its application, Upward is an asset for anyone looking to create a calming contrast from the busyness of modern life.
Behr’s top pick for 2024 goes boldly back to black at a time when brighter near-neutrals would seem to rule the day. A luxe charcoal tone, Cracked Pepper proves that even a darker color can feel soft, cozy, and comfortable while still making a statement. Whether used as an anchor in a modern space or as feature of something more classic, there are plenty of reasons why this top seller in Behr’s Designer Collection Palette is worthy of its Color of the Year status.
Benjamin Moore’s Blue Nova is another mid-toned blue that balances the warm with the cool. Andrea Magno, the brand’s color marketing and development director, describes Blue Nova as a “captivating, otherworldly” color that captures the spirit of twilight to achieve something magical. As a matte finish, Magno appreciates its ability to introduce a “velvety feel,” but it’s also got the versatility to add an air of approachable excitement to kitchen islands, cabinetry, and even front doors.
Amid 2024’s rising tide of cool tones, Pantone’s Peach Fuzz is a warming counterweight. Whether as a rug offering a textural contrast to harder surfaces or deployed as a kitchen accent wall to create a cheerful atmosphere, Peach Fuzz brings comfort, compassion, and connectivity to any space where people want to feel at ease. Capable of both standing out amid traditional neutrals and holding its own among today’s landscape of brighter, bolder colors, expect to see Pantone’s pick pop up anywhere that calls for chilled out vibes or creative inspiration.
Can’t decide between the greens of today or the blues of tomorrow? Renew Blue, Valspar’s 2024 Color of the Year, is all about restoring equilibrium and recharging. It feels peaceful yet provocative. Whether grounded with help from neutrals like Perfect Backdrop and Dusk in the Valley or standing out on its own, there’s no doubt that Renew Blue has what it takes to help your home feel like a space for getting in touch with your true colors.

Brussels Sprout Winter Salad
with Clementine Dressing
Sprouts aren’t just for roasting! Combined with zesty flavors, they bring freshness and a satisfying bite to this winter veggie salad.

Ingredients
  • 4 cups brussels sprouts, shredded
  • 2-1/4 cups kale, shredded
  • Salt to taste
  •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 3 clementines, 2 peeled and segmented, 1 zested and juiced
  • 3 tbsp ap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tbsp honey or maple syrup
  • 2 tsp Dijon mustard
  • 3/8 cup pine nuts
  • 1/3 cup pomegranate seeds, to serve (optional)

Instructions
  1. Put the shredded sprouts and kale in a large bowl with a large pinch of salt.
  2. Pour the olive oil into a small bowl or jug, and mix in the clementine zest and juice, vinegar, honey and mustard, then pour this over the leaves.
  3. Scrunch with your hands until the dressing is well distributed, then leave to soften for 15 mins.
  4. Fold through the pine nuts and clementine segments, then spoon the salad onto a platter or into bowls. Scatter over the pomegranate seeds, if using, and serve.
